OEM vs. Aftermarket Glass for Audi Q7 Windshield Replacement: Pros, Cons, and Best Choice

Choosing OEM or aftermarket glass for your Audi Q7 windshield replacement comes down to match, comfort, and the tech attached to the glass. OEM (original equipment) windshields are built to the automaker's blueprint, so curvature, tint or shade band, and mounting points for mirrors, cameras, and sensors typically mirror the factory setup. Aftermarket windshields are produced by independent manufacturers and often deliver excellent performance at a lower out-of-pocket cost, but details like edge finishing, thickness, and tint tone can vary by brand. Bang AutoGlass helps you select the right option for your Audi Q7 by confirming features such as acoustic or solar laminated glass, heated wiper parks, rain-sensor pads, correct mirror buttons, and proper moldings and clips. Regardless of source, road-use replacement glass must comply with federal glazing requirements (FMVSS 205 / 49 CFR 571.205, incorporating ANSI/SAE Z26.1), including optical-quality and distortion limits designed to protect visibility. OEM vs. Aftermarket vs. OEE for Audi Q7: What Each Term Means (and What You’re Actually Buying)

For a Audi Q7 windshield replacement, think of "OEM," "aftermarket," and "OEE" as sourcing terms, not guarantees. OEM generally means the automaker-approved windshield built to the original specification and sold through dealer distribution, often with the vehicle brand logo on the bug etching. Aftermarket refers to any non-dealer windshield from independent manufacturers, and two aftermarket options can differ in thickness consistency, edge finishing, and tint tone. OEE (Original Equipment Equivalent) is commonly used to describe premium-tier aftermarket glass intended to match original dimensions and features, but it is not a single regulated standard. Validate the part by checking DOT code and AS1 markings and confirming the exact feature set on your Audi Q7: shade band, frit band placement, mirror button location, camera or rain-sensor brackets, and any acoustic, solar, or heater layers. On ADAS-equipped vehicles, correct bracket placement is essential for proper calibration. Fit, Finish, and Optical Clarity: How Glass Choice Affects Wind Noise, Distortion, and Comfort

On a Audi Q7, differences between windshields often show up in what you hear and what you see. Federal safety glazing standards include optical-quality and distortion limits, yet real-world consistency can vary, so some drivers notice slight waviness near the edges or a tint that doesn't perfectly match the original-especially when the replacement doesn't replicate acoustic or solar layers. Fitment drives the other common issues. Small changes in curvature, edge finishing, or how the molding interfaces with the body can alter how the windshield sits in the opening. If it's slightly proud or recessed, airflow can create noise and the weather seal can be more vulnerable to gaps. Because the windshield is also a bonded structural component, the installation process is critical: proper pinchweld preparation, correct primers, and automotive urethane adhesive are required for a secure bond and a factory-like finish. ADAS, Cameras, and HUD on Audi Q7: When OEM Glass Matters Most (and When Aftermarket Can Work)

On a Audi Q7, ADAS cameras and heads-up display (HUD) features make the OEM vs aftermarket glass decision more technical than many drivers expect. The windshield may hold the forward camera that supports lane keeping, automatic emergency braking, or adaptive cruise control, so the replacement must use the right bracket style and maintain the correct viewing window (frit band and tint) for reliable sensor performance. With HUD, the windshield can be engineered with a special interlayer to reduce distortion and prevent a "double" image. Choose OEM glass when your Audi Q7 has HUD, advanced camera modules, or when OEM service procedures call for OEM parts. A reputable aftermarket or OEE windshield can still be a great fit on trims without HUD when it matches the features exactly-tint, mounts, mirror button, and moldings. Plan on calibration. Many Audi Q7 vehicles require static target calibration, dynamic road calibration, or both after windshield replacement. Price Breakdown: OEM vs. Aftermarket for Audi Q7 (Glass, Moldings, Labor, and Calibration)

Audi Q7 windshield replacement pricing varies because the details vary, not because shops "guess." Think of the total as four components. First is the glass: OEM windshields usually cost more because they match the original blueprint and may include exact tint tone, shade bands, acoustic or solar layers, and precise mounts for cameras and sensors. Aftermarket and OEE glass can be less expensive, but the price depends on manufacturer quality and whether the features truly match your configuration. Second is install hardware. Moldings, clips, retainers, and sensor pads help the glass sit correctly and keep out wind and water. When these parts are worn, skipping them can lead to leaks, whistle noise, or trim gaps. Third is labor and materials. A proper job requires careful removal, clean prep, primers, and fresh urethane adhesive. Most installs take 30-45 minutes plus at least 1 hour cure time for safe drive-away. Fourth is technology. ADAS calibration, when required for your Audi Q7, can add cost, and HUD trims may need specialty glass. A good estimate itemizes each bucket so you can compare options fairly.

Insurance and Warranty Considerations: OEM Endorsements, Policy Limits, and Documentation to Request

Insurance details can matter as much as the glass choice on a Audi Q7 windshield replacement. Most windshield damage is processed under comprehensive coverage, but what you pay depends on your deductible, any glass endorsement, and how your carrier handles replacement vs repair. Some policies offer reduced deductibles for glass, while others apply the standard comprehensive deductible. Before scheduling, confirm whether your insurer needs pre-authorization and whether ADAS calibration is covered as part of the claim or treated as a separate service. If you prefer OEM glass, look for an OEM endorsement (often called original parts replacement coverage). These riders are intended to require OEM parts when eligible, but they can include limits or exclusions. Without an endorsement, insurers frequently authorize aftermarket or OEE; you can still request OEM for your Audi Q7, but you may pay the price difference. Protect yourself with paperwork: an itemized estimate showing OEM vs aftermarket/OEE and the part number, proof of any required calibration, and written warranty terms.
